    Occupant Sensing Whiplash Protection System Market Summary

    As per MRFR analysis, the Occupant Sensing Whiplash Protection System Market was estimated at 2.667 USD Billion in 2024. The Occupant Sensing Whiplash Protection System industry is projected to grow from 2.875 USD Billion in 2025 to 6.082 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 7.78 during the forecast period 2025 - 2035.

    In the Occupant Sensing Whiplash Protection System Market, Pressure Sensors hold the largest share, leading the segment due to their reliability and accuracy in detecting occupant presence and weight. Accelerometers, however, are rapidly gaining traction, boasting the title of fastest-growing segment due to advancements in technology and increasing demand for dynamic sensing capabilities that enhance safety features in vehicles.

    Technology: Pressure Sensors (Dominant) vs. Accelerometers (Emerging)

    Pressure Sensors in the Occupant Sensing Whiplash Protection System are known for their robust performance and high precision in measuring forces exerted by occupants. This technology provides essential data for the activation of safety measures during collisions. On the other hand, Accelerometers function as emerging technology in this market, offering real-time data on the motion and acceleration of vehicles. Their ability to detect sudden movements contributes significantly to occupant safety. As the industry shifts towards smarter and more responsive systems, both technologies play crucial roles, with Pressure Sensors remaining the dominant choice and Accelerometers occupying an increasingly prominent position.

    North America : Leading Innovation and Safety

    North America is the largest market for Occupant Sensing Whiplash Protection Systems, holding approximately 40% of the global market share. The region's growth is driven by stringent safety regulations and increasing consumer awareness regarding vehicle safety features. The demand for advanced safety systems is further fueled by technological advancements and the rising number of vehicle recalls due to safety concerns. The United States and Canada are the leading countries in this market, with major automotive manufacturers investing heavily in safety technologies. Key players such as Continental AG and Autoliv Inc. are actively developing innovative solutions to enhance occupant protection. The competitive landscape is characterized by collaborations and partnerships among automotive suppliers to meet regulatory requirements and consumer expectations.

    Europe : Regulatory-Driven Market Dynamics

    Europe is the second-largest market for Occupant Sensing Whiplash Protection Systems, accounting for approximately 30% of the global market share. The region's growth is significantly influenced by stringent EU regulations aimed at improving vehicle safety and reducing road traffic injuries. The increasing adoption of advanced driver-assistance systems (ADAS) is also a key driver of demand in this market. Germany, France, and the UK are the leading countries in Europe, with a strong presence of automotive manufacturers and suppliers. Companies like Robert Bosch GmbH and Valeo SA are at the forefront of developing innovative whiplash protection technologies. The competitive landscape is marked by a focus on research and development, as well as collaborations between automotive manufacturers and technology providers to enhance safety features.
